Output 957862419801716d79f485fcbef81d5ce87ea5d268a11b5e32f37f2e2c620efb:0

value
5165882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d6a3bfe669d2bc2d6eacbef1e9a9f93fd55c85f OP_EQUAL
address
MExVXVZRNEoSgoSHghtVmn4cTfM2uDTStG
transaction
957862419801716d79f485fcbef81d5ce87ea5d268a11b5e32f37f2e2c620efb
spent
true